f713989190f7e3f2915c54df13bf6a0645d40f88907592ef58adde785123a36c

1935369 (100 blocks ago)

378769636

⏴ Block 1935368 (5342547f...d0a) | Block 1935370 ⏵ | Latest block ⏭

Metadata

13/9/25, 4:20 pm UTC (3:20:58 ago) 22.1 555B (555B block + 0B txs) Pulse 💓 34.4511 SENT

Transactions (0)

Show raw details